
Whether you’re trying to prevent foreclosure, repossession of a vehicle, or reorganize your debt, or otherwise, preparing for Chapter 13 bankruptcy requires more than just the means test. You must also file a petition and other forms (or schedules), ideally electronically, to give the bankruptcy court an overview of your specific financial situation.
